Hardtail Roundup: 17 Compelling & Progressive Options
I know this is like kicking a digital bee hive but ‘modern’ ht geometry is taking the piss. For the kind of stuff you’d sensibly choose a ht those numbers are way too extreme. I’d take a ht (ridden a 2013 honzo for years) for playful, zippy riding, where a sub 65 degree head angle and ridiculous reach figure only take away from the bike’s character. This kind of geo only makes sense on steep, high speed tracks, ie the kind of riding where you’d use an enduro or dh bike. My ideal ht would be carbon, 66 h/a, 445 reach (I’m 1.78m), 425 cs and 40 bb drop. Light parts, grippy front tyre and a faster rolling one at the back.

First Look: Rulezman Releases Super Short 15 & 18mm Stems
@iduckett: did you play with bar height? Imo this plays quite a role in front end grip, seems like higher bars require either a longer stem or longer cs. My 5010 v4 has short cs (426) and stem (40mm with renthals rolled forward) but with just the right bar height it still grips great. Must say I run my damper relatively hard so that keeps the weight balanced as well.
